Best Fair Haven Public Middle Schools (2024)

For the 2024 school year, there is 1 public middle school serving 33 students in Fair Haven, MI.
The top ranked public middle school in Fair Haven, MI is Compass Pointe. Overall testing rank is based on a school's combined math and reading proficiency test score ranking.
Fair Haven, MI public middle school have an average math proficiency score of 50% (versus the Michigan public middle school average of 32%), and reading proficiency score of 50% (versus the 48% statewide average). Middle schools in Fair Haven have an average ranking of 9/10, which is in the top 20% of Michigan public middle schools.
Minority enrollment is 30% of the student body (majority Black), which is less than the Michigan public middle school average of 41% (majority Black).
